Join us for an introduction to the exciting world of rock climbing at Devil’s Lake State Park. Surround yourself with colorful bluffs and trees while we teach the basics of climbing to beginners and challenging climbs to those of you ready to take it higher. Our experienced guides will show you the ropes - literally - and help you reach your goals.

We will be setting up camp Friday evening. All day Saturday and most of Sunday will be spent learning and refining your rock climbing skills. We generally hike and rock climb throughout Devil’s Lake State Park. Saturday morning we will be doing some instruction on the basic skills required to rock climb safely. Throughout the rest of the weekend you will have the opportunity to hike, rock climb, learn advanced rock skills, swim and enjoy the wilderness experience that Devil’s Lake provides.

In order to provide the finest and most complete wilderness experience, we strongly encourage and expect participation in all camp chores, including cooking, washing dishes, setting up and breaking down camp. We will provide all meals (except in transit), tents, all camping and cooking equipment, and all rock climbing-related equipment. Showers and swimming are available at the campsite.

Devil’s Lake State Park is the largest state park in Wisconsin. The State Park is located on the western edge of Wisconsin. The park has 9,217 acres and is known for 500 foot high Quartzite bluffs along Devil’s Lake.

History Trivia: Devil’s Lake was created by a glacier approximately 12,000 years ago.
